Using blogs
There are several ways if not many that an educational leader could use blogs. A leader might use blogs as a way to get a feel for the pulse the teachers concerning a particular issue on campus. Blogs could be used as a survey tool or a way to broadcast successes and accomplishments on campus. A leader may also use blogs as a way to communicate the every day happenings in a district. An example of this is the weekly blog sent out each week by the NEISD superintendent as a way to keep everyone informed and allows responses through comments by the entire district staff.
